Diagnostic issues in abdominal tuberculosis
Objective: To analyze the modes of presentation and diagnostic issues in the management of abdominal tuberculosis at a tertiary care hospital in a developing country, where most of the established diagnostic modalities are available.SETTING: The Aga Khan University Hospital, Karachi.Methods: This study is a retrospective review of medical records of all inpatients, diagnosed to have abdominal tuberculosis, from January 1991 to December 1997. The data was collected and particularly analyzed for spectrum of presentation and role of various diagnostic modalities. Of special interest was the sub-group of patients, who after all investigations did not have a firm diagnosis. Following a literature review recommendations have been developed for empiric antituberculous therapy in such patients.Results: A total of 135 patients were diagnosed to have abdominal tuberculosis with a mean age of 34 years and a male to female ratio of 1:2. Ninety-six (71%) patients presented with chronic abdominal symptoms, while 39 (29%) presented as an acute surgical emergency mandating exploratory laparotomy. A tissue-based diagnosis was established in 95 (70.30%) patients, while radiological diagnosis was made in 30 (22.2%) patients. In 10 (7.4%) patients all investigations undertaken could not reveal a final diagnosis; these were treated empirically on the basis of a strong clinical suspicion.CONCLUSION: The diagnosis of abdominal tuberculosis can be made confidently in most of the cases. There may be a small group of patients where diagnosis cannot be made despite appropriate investigations and a therapeutic trial of ATT may be considered with close monitoring according to a pre-fixed protocol
Preoperative work up: are the requirements different in a developing country?
In developing countries there is a tendency to advocate routine testing in asymptomatic healthy patients to identify undocumented significant medical conditions. A retrospective review of pre- operative laboratory investigations undertaken in patients attending the General Surgical department was performed. Three hundred and twenty patients case notes were reviewed, patients were selected on the basis of common general surgical procedures. Two hundred and sixteen patients (67.5%) did not have any associated medical illness on history and physical examination. Analysis of laboratory results showed that 42/216 (19.4%) had low hemoglobin. An abnormal chest X-ray was the next common abnormality 11/103 (10.6%). Mild hypokalemia (\u3e 3 mEq/L) was seen in 6/123 (4.8%) and a raised blood sugar level was seen in 1/113 (0.88%) patients. Only one patient with hemoglobin of 4.8 gm/dL needed preoperative intervention, the rest of the abnormalities did not effect the treatment plan or outcome. The results were in general agreement with other studies except for the high proportion of low hemoglobin seen in the female population. It is suggested that a thorough history and physical examination is a reliable and inexpensive preoperative screening tool. Guidelines for pre-operative investigations in American Society of Anesthesiologists Grade I (ASA I) patients are suggested
Time trends in the incidence of clinically diagnosed type 2 diabetes and pre-diabetes in the UK 2009-2018: a retrospective cohort study.
INTRODUCTION: To describe recent trends in the incidence of clinically diagnosed type 2 diabetes and pre-diabetes in people seen in UK general practice. RESEARCH DESIGN AND METHODS: A retrospective cohort study using IQVIA Medical Research Data looking at people newly diagnosed with type 2 diabetes and pre-diabetes through primary care registers in the UK between 1 January 2009 and 31 December 2018. RESULTS: A cohort of 426 717 people were clinically diagnosed with type 2 diabetes and 418 656 people met the criteria for a diagnosis of pre-diabetes in that time period. The incidence of clinically diagnosed type 2 diabetes per 1000 person years at risk (PYAR) in men decreased from a peak of 5.06 per 1000 PYAR (95% CI 4.97 to 5.15) in 2013 to 3.56 per 1000 PYAR (95% CI 3.46 to 3.66) by 2018. For women, the incidence of clinically diagnosed type 2 diabetes per 1000 PYAR decreased from 4.45 (95% CI 4.37 to 4.54) in 2013 to 2.85 (2.76 to 2.93) in 2018. The incidence rate of pre-diabetes tripled by the end of the same study period in men and women. CONCLUSIONS: Between 2009 and 2018, the incidence rate of new clinical diagnoses of type 2 diabetes recorded in a UK primary care database decreased by a third from its peak in 2013-2014, while the incidence of pre-diabetes has tripled. The implications of this on timely treatment, complication rates and mortality need further longer term exploration
Cardiovascular outcomes of type 2 diabetic patients treated with DPP‑4 inhibitors versus sulphonylureas as add-on to metformin in clinical practice
DPP-4 inhibitors (DPP-4i) and sulphonylureas remain the most widely prescribed add-on treatments after metformin. However, there is limited evidence from clinical practice comparing major adverse cardiovascular events (MACE) in patients prescribed these treatments, particularly among those without prior history of MACE and from vulnerable population groups. Using electronic health records from UK primary care, we undertook a retrospective cohort study with people diagnosed type-2 diabetes mellitus, comparing incidence of MACE (myocardial infarction, stroke, major cardiovascular surgery, unstable angina) and all-cause mortality among those prescribed DPP-4i versus sulphonylureas as add-on to metformin. We stratified analysis by history of MACE, age, social deprivation and comorbidities and adjusted for HbA1c, weight, smoking-status, comorbidities and medications. We identified 17,570 patients prescribed sulphonylureas and 6,267 prescribed DPP-4i between 2008–2017. Of these, 16.3% had pre-existing MACE. Primary incidence of MACE was similar in patients prescribed DPP-4i and sulphonylureas (10.3 vs 8.5 events per 1000 person-years; adjusted Hazard Ratio (adjHR): 0.94; 95%CI 0.80–1.14). For those with pre-existing MACE, rates for recurrence were higher overall, but similar between the two groups (21.8 vs 17.2 events per 1000 person-years; adjHR: 0.93; 95%CI 0.69–1.24). For those aged over 75 and with BMI less than 25 kg/m2 there was a protective effect for DPP-I, warranting further investigation. Patients initiating a DPP-4i had similar risk of cardiovascular outcomes to those initiating a sulphonylurea. This indicates the choice should be based on safety and cost, not cardiovascular prognosis, when deciding between a DPP-4i or sulphonylurea as add-on to metformin

Non-uniqueness of the Dirac theory in a curved spacetime
We summarize a recent work on the subject title. The Dirac equation in a
curved spacetime depends on a field of coefficients (essentially the Dirac
matrices), for which a continuum of different choices are possible. We study
the conditions under which a change of the coefficient fields leads to an
equivalent Hamiltonian operator H, or to an equivalent energy operator E. In
this paper, we focus on the standard version of the gravitational Dirac
equation, but the non-uniqueness applies also to our alternative versions. We
find that the changes which lead to an equivalent operator H, or respectively
to an equivalent operator E, are determined by initial data, or respectively
have to make some point-dependent antihermitian matrix vanish. Thus, the vast
majority of the possible coefficient changes lead neither to an equivalent
operator H, nor to an equivalent operator E, whence a lack of uniqueness. We
